Court Order Summary Case: RCC 10/2021 – Criminal case involving assault and land dispute Outcome: The petition is dismissed (दरखास्त तहकुब / petition rejected). The court found the complainant's version credible regarding the assault incident on 28/03/2017 and upheld the charges against the accused. The court also rejected the accused's objections regarding land ownership claims and maintained that the evidence supports the prosecution case against accused persons Sanjay Pandurang Vagchausar, Pandurang Madhav Vagchausar, and others for criminal intimidation and assault.
